L. Dana Weaver, Jr.

Dana Weaver is a former business owner and senior executive, who resides in his hometown, Houston. A certified public accountant, Weaver graduated from Texas Tech University with a Bachelor of Business Administration degree, and earned a Master of Business Administration degree from the University of Texas – Austin.

He began his professional career on the audit staff of PricewaterhouseCoopers. From 1977 until 2004, he and a partner co-owned The ABS Companies, where he served as president of the $150 million facility maintenance company, the leading privately-owned company of its kind in the United States. Under Weaver’s leadership, the company of more than 6,000 employees grew to serve customers in 13 states and 23 metropolitan markets.

Following the sale of ABS Companies in June, 2004, Weaver was brought in by a private equity group to serve as president of Symtx, Inc. of Austin, Texas, where he worked with the CEO to return the company to profitability and a successful liquidity event. Symtx served the outsourced test engineering market and employed 125 engineers (mechanical, electrical and software) to manufacture functional test equipment for the satellite communication and defense industries.

Currently working as a consultant and investor, Weaver is serving or has served on the following Boards of Directors: 4-M, St. Louis, MO; Olympus Building Services, Philadelphia, PA; Harvard Maintenance, New York, NY; GMI Building Services, San Diego, CA; McLemore Building Maintenance, Inc., Houston, TX; and the Building Service Contractors Association International (BSCAI), Chicago, IL. He is very active in BSCAI, where he is a regular speaker at their annual trade show and convention, and currently chairs several committees. Mr. Weaver is also an active investor, primarily focused on early stage private equity and real estate investment opportunities.

Recipient of the Walter L. Cook Award for Distinguished Service, Weaver also was recognized with a Presidential Citation for work on M & A Seminars and Programs for BSCAI.

Active in community service, Weaver was a founder of Episcopal High School, Houston, and served as a Board member for River Oaks Baptist School. He is a founder and past Board member of the Camp for All Foundation. Additionally, he served as treasurer for the River Oaks Breakfast Club and coached baseball for the West University Little League. Married to Carol Weaver, he is the father of three grown children.
